Daouda Guindo


Daouda Guindo is a Malian professional footballer who plays as a left-back for French club Brest and the Mali national team.

Club career

Red Bull Salzburg

In January 2021, Guindo signed with Austrian club FC [Red Bull Salzburg|Red Bull Salzburg], signing a four-year contract and leaving his native Mali. He was immediately loaned to Red Bull Salzburg's feeder club, FC Liefering. He made his debut for the club on 12 February 2021, playing the entirety of a 3–1 home victory over Austria Lustenau.
On 6 November 2024, Guindo scored his first goal in the UEFA Champions League in a 1-3 victory over Feyenoord.
He became a free agent after his contract ran out at the end of the 2024–25 [FC Red Bull Salzburg season|2024–25].

Loan to St. Gallen

On 27 June 2022, Guindo was loaned to St. Gallen in Switzerland for the 2022–23 season. He made his debut for the club on the first matchday of the season, coming on as a half-time substitute for Leonidas Stergiou in a 1–0 away loss to Servette. A strong start to the season individually was capped off with his first assist on 6 August in the 3–2 league loss to Grasshopper.

Brest

Guindo moved to France, and signed with Ligue 1 club Brest as a free agent on 26 August 2025.

International career

Guindo was called up to the Mali national team for matches in June 2022.
